sulfo-Cyanine7 carboxylic acid is a non-reactive water-soluble near-infrared dye.
The reagent is useful as a fluorescent marker in the NIR range when attachment to other molecules is not desired. It has high hydrophilicity and aqueous solubility, improved quantum yield in the NIR range, and a very high molar extinction coefficient.
This reagent contains free carboxylic acid function. Pre-activated activated ester - sulfo-Cyanine7 NHS ester is also available.

Appearance: | dark green powder |
Molecular weight: | 746.97 |
CAS number: | 2104632-29-1 (inner salt); 2104632-30-4 (sodium salt) |
Molecular formula: | C37H43N2KO8S2 |
Solubility: | Soluble in water, DMF, DMSO (0.10 M = 76 g/L). Practically insoluble in non-polar organic solvents. |
Quality control: | NMR 1H, HPLC (95%) |
Storage conditions: | Storage: 24 months after receival at -20°C in the dark. Transportation: at room temperature for up to 3 weeks. Avoid prolonged exposure to light. |

Spectral properties
Excitation/absorption maximum, nm: | 750 |
ε, L⋅mol−1⋅cm−1: | 240600 |
Emission maximum, nm: | 773 |
Fluorescence quantum yield: | 0.24 |
CF260: | 0.04 |
CF280: | 0.04 |
